Ukrainian seaports have increased container turnover by 7.1%

In January-October of 2020, Ukrainian seaports increased container turnover by 7.1% compared to the same period in 2019 — up to 869,621 TEU.

The container turnover of the Odessa Seaport increased by 1.7% to 540,444 TEU, including: imports-by 0.1%, to 263,756 TEU; exports – by 3.4%, to 252,828 TEU; transit – by 2.5%, to 23,860 TEU.

The port of Pivdenny increased container turnover by 20.1% to 203,472 TEU, including: import — by 13.2%, to 97,506 TEU; export – by 18.3%, to 90,541 TEU; transit – by 2.3 times, to 15,425 TEU.

The port of Chornomorsk increased container turnover by 12.6% to 125,282 TEU, including: exports – by 5.4%, to 65,601 TEU; imports – by 21.7%, to 59,681 TEU.

SC «Olvia» has processed 423 TEU (export – 367, import – 56) against 132 TEU (export — 90, import — 42) a year earlier.
